1
Aprender a programar desde cero / Estructura esquema de decision condicional en java desplazamientoX e Y CU00636B
« en: 15 de Octubre 2017, 01:05 »
Buenas noches muchachos, ahi les dejo un ejemplo propuesto de la seccion CU00636B del tutorial Java, estaré atento a cualquier comentario con respecto a su veracidad...
Código: [Seleccionar]
public class Condicionales{
public boolean admitido;
public int desplazamientoX;
public int desplazamientoY;
public Condicionales() {
admitido=false;
desplazamientoX=0;
desplazamientoY=0;
}
public void setAdmitido( boolean valorAdmitido) {
admitido = valorAdmitido;
}
public void setDesplazamientoX(int valorDesplazamientoX){
desplazamientoX=valorDesplazamientoX;
}
public void setDesplazamientoY(int valorDesplazamientoY){
desplazamientoY=valorDesplazamientoY;
}
[color=red] public boolean getAdmitido(){return admitido;}
public int getDesplazamientoX(){return desplazamientoX;}
public int getDesplazamientoY(){return desplazamientoY;}[/color]
public void Resultados(){
if ( admitido == true) {
System.out.println ("Se ha admitido el valor");
}
if ( admitido == true) {
System.out.println ("Se ha admitido el valor");
}
else {
System.out.println ("No se ha admitido el valor");
}
if (desplazamientoX == 0 && desplazamientoY == 1) {
System.out.println ("Se procede a bajar el personaje 1 posición");
}
else if (desplazamientoX == 1 && desplazamientoY == 0) {
System.out.println ("Se procede a mover el personaje 1 posición a la derecha");
}
else if (desplazamientoX == -1 && desplazamientoY == 0) {
System.out.println ("Se procede a mover el personaje 1 posición a la izquierda");
}
else {
System.out.println ("Los valores no son válidos");
}
}
}